Adam, a social media moderator, witnesses a man kill himself on a live-stream. Haunted by his numb reaction, he spirals into a reckoning with his own desensitisation.
On a night out with his oldest friend, Ben, they confront brutal questions: What if we’re not the good people we desperately hoped we were? At what point does that begin to affect our relationships with each other?
This fearless new writing grapples with a defining modern insecurity: in a world where tragedy is constant and compassion fades, how do we hold on to our humanity?
